Oh boy howdy, this is where it gets a wee bit tense. Airline companies should have a "INTERNATIONAL TRAVELERS BEWARE" sign or at least a little note on the bottom of their ticket. Apparently it is common for international travelers who come in to Maui via Honolulu to not have their luggage arrive on the same flight. What happens (as it is explained to us by the airport luggage claim personnel) is that luggage from the international flight often do not make it to the domestic flights on time, so they have to be flown in on the next flight. It is a VERY good thing that they have flights coming in from Honolulu almost every 30 minutes. We only had to wait 15 minutes for Father's luggage to arrive.
